Transaction 93ef6991e098c6ed4ae6245d2d4820fdfa04c87c2ed1705af2a2ff729e69f3d8

1 Input
2 Outputs
  • 93ef6991e098c6ed4ae6245d2d4820fdfa04c87c2ed1705af2a2ff729e69f3d8:0
  • value  518339
    address  19KKcDRQsr3PobqWMD1XrvUkaPfR4iU1Jj
  • 93ef6991e098c6ed4ae6245d2d4820fdfa04c87c2ed1705af2a2ff729e69f3d8:1
  • value  13529780
    address  3244VYd6XPDbCeFXPNsGqRXAQrrQE3WrvR